About

Coed Hyrddyn [Velvet Hill] is a named summit in wales-north, United Kingdom, with an elevation of approximately 232 metres. Listed in the Wikidata register of UK peaks; see the Wikipedia article for further details on the mountain's location, geology and walking routes.

Frequently asked questions

Where is Coed Hyrddyn [Velvet Hill]?
Coed Hyrddyn [Velvet Hill] is in North Wales, United Kingdom (postcode LL20 8DD), in the parish of Llantysilio.
What is Coed Hyrddyn [Velvet Hill]?
Coed Hyrddyn [Velvet Hill] — a mountain in wales-north, United Kingdom, 232 m.
How do I get to Coed Hyrddyn [Velvet Hill]?
The nearest railway station is Berwyn, about 0.8 km away. Drivers can use postcode LL20 8DD.
